Weather in May

The last month of the spring, May, is another hot month in Tương Trúc, Vietnam, with an average temperature ranging between min 24.8°C (76.6°F) and max 34°C (93.2°F).

Temperature

Tương Trúc perceives a slight temperature ascent during May, with average high-temperatures adjusting from 30.8°C (87.4°F) in April to a still tropical 34°C (93.2°F). In the month of May, the average temperature dips to a moderately hot 24.8°C (76.6°F) during the night.

Heat index

May's average heat index is appraised at a life-threatening hot 49°C (120.2°F). Stay watchful: Heat exhaustion along with heat cramps are likely. Ongoing effort may cause heatstroke.
For clarity, heat index numbers account for light winds and areas under shade. A direct sunlight exposure may boost the heat index by 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ees.
Note: The heat index, also known as 'apparent temperature' or 'feels like', binds temperature metrics with humidity values to give a sense of the actual warmth. The influence of weather is personal, differing among a variety of individuals based on differences in body mass, stature, and the level of physical activity. Take note that direct exposure to the sun can increase the felt temperature, possibly adding 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ees to the heat index. Heat index values are extremely significant for children. Children regularly disregard the necessity to rest and replenish fluids. Thirst is a late symptom of dehydration - thus, maintaining hydration, particularly during long-lasting physical activities, is essential.
Sweat evaporation, driven by perspiration, is the method the human body uses to rid itself of excessive warmth. Augmented relative humidity impedes typical body cooling mechanisms by lowering the evaporation rate, resulting in decreased body cooling and an amplified perception of heat. Overheating can ensue when the body accumulates more heat than it can release, and dehydration severity may vary.

Humidity

The average relative humidity in May is 74%.

Rainfall

In Tương Trúc, during May, the rain falls for 18.7 days and regularly aggregates up to 74mm (2.91") of precipitation. Throughout the year, there are 181.2 rainfall days, and 595mm (23.43") of precipitation is accumulated.

Daylight

In Tương Trúc, the average length of the day in May is 13h and 8min.
On the first day of the month, sunrise is at 05:25 and sunset at 18:21. On the last day of May, sunrise is at 05:14 and sunset at 18:33 +07.

UV index

May through September, with an average maximum UV index of 7, are months with the highest UV index. A UV Index of 6 to 7 symbolizes a high health vulnerability from exposure to the Sun's UV rays for ordinary individuals.
Note: In May, the UV index of 7 transforms into the following advice:
Take precautions against overexposure. Fair-skinned people may get burned in less than 20 minutes. Remember that UV radiation from the Sun is strongest between 10 a.m. and 4 p.m. Make an effort to limit direct sun exposure during this time. Using UVA and UVB-protective sunglasses and sun-protective clothing is effective against UV radiation.
